            Summary: The protein encoded by this gene, low density
            lipoprotein-related protein 2 (LRP2) or megalin, is a multi-ligand
            endocytic receptor that is expressed in many different tissues but
            primarily in absorptive epithilial tissues such as the kidney. This
            glycoprotein has a large amino-terminal extracellular domain, a
            single transmembrane domain, and a short carboxy-terminal
            cytoplasmic tail. The extracellular ligand-binding-domains bind
            diverse macromolecules including albumin, apolipoproteins B and E,
            and lipoprotein lipase. The LRP2 protein is critical for the
            reuptake of numerous ligands, including lipoproteins, sterols,
            vitamin-binding proteins, and hormones. This protein also has a
            role in cell-signaling; extracellular ligands include parathyroid
            horomones and the morphogen sonic hedgehog while cytosolic ligands
            include MAP kinase scaffold proteins and JNK interacting proteins.
            Recycling of this membrane receptor is regulated by phosphorylation
            of its cytoplasmic domain. Mutations in this gene cause
            Donnai-Barrow syndrome (DBS) and facio-oculoacoustico-renal
            syndrome (FOAR).[provided by RefSeq, Aug 2009].
